How popular is the name Ibeth?

Ibeth is a unique baby name in United States, it has been in use since 1984 and was able to reach the top 4000 names. In 2001, it ranked 3783rd when 34 girls were named Ibeth.

There are over 391 babies that have been given the name Ibeth in United States. But Ibeth is a popular baby name in Colombia where every 1 in 8000 have the name.
